So, as a service, I thought I might catalog the forms of pollution I can think of in the hopes that it will make me (and others) more cognizant of them.

Chemical -- This is pretty intuitive. It's bad stuff in the air, water, and soil. This is the one that gets all the press.

Electromagnetic -- All of the cell phones, flourescent lights, monitors, etc make tons of ordered noise. I don't know if there is a whole lot of concrete edvidence to suggest that this is bad... but, really, it seems pretty likely.

Light -- This is a specialized form of the previous item. Think about the incredible amounts of light we pour out. You have to drive hours from a major metropolis to be able to see the stars because of this.

Waste Heat -- Where do you think all of the heat from internal combustion engines, refrigerators, etc goes? It has to go somewhere.

Attention -- I would argue that all of the advertisement we are subjected to when just driving down the road or taking a walk represents a form of pollution that needs to be taken seriously.

I don't list these because I'm in a blind panic about them. I simply feel that the world would be a better place if we were all a little more mindful of these issues.
